位置:游戏知识网 > 资讯中心 > 游戏百科 > 文章详情

游戏工作室用什么系统

作者:游戏知识网
|
381人看过
发布时间:2026-02-17 01:13:23
游戏工作室用什么系统?这是一个关乎团队协作、项目管理与创意落地的核心问题。简单来说,答案并非单一的软件,而是一套涵盖版本控制、任务管理、资产追踪、沟通协作以及持续集成与部署等关键环节的综合性工具链解决方案。本文将深入剖析从独立团队到大型公司的不同需求场景,为您详细解读如何构建或选择适合自身发展阶段的高效系统生态,从而提升开发效率、保障项目质量并优化团队管理。
游戏工作室用什么系统

       在游戏开发的广阔天地里,无论是怀揣梦想的独立开发者小团队,还是架构复杂的大型游戏公司,一个高效、稳定且适配工作流的“系统”,就如同团队的神经系统和骨骼架构,深刻影响着创意从构想到成品的每一个环节。当人们提出“游戏工作室用什么系统”这一问题时,其背后潜藏的需求远不止于询问一个软件名称。它真正探寻的是:如何通过一套或一系列工具,将分散的创意、代码、美术资源、设计文档以及团队成员,无缝地整合到一个协同、可控且高效的生产流水线中。这涉及到项目管理、版本控制、资产管道、沟通协调、质量保障乃至后期运营等多个维度。因此,回答这个问题,我们需要跳出寻找“万能钥匙”的思维,转而思考如何为不同规模、不同阶段的工作室,量身打造或选取最适合的“工具生态系统”。

       基石篇:代码与内容的版本控制中枢

       任何现代游戏开发都离不开版本控制系统,它是团队协作的基石,确保所有数字资产的历史可追溯、变更可管理、冲突可解决。对于代码部分,Git 以其分布式架构和强大的分支管理能力,已成为行业事实标准。托管平台方面,GitHub、GitLab 和 Bitbucket 提供了完善的代码托管、代码审查、问题追踪和持续集成服务。尤其是 GitLab,其内置的从计划到监控的完整开发运维(DevOps)功能,对于希望一体化管理的工作室颇具吸引力。

       然而,游戏开发不仅仅是代码,还有体积庞大、类型繁多的二进制资产,如图片、三维模型、音频、视频文件等。传统的 Git 在处理这些大文件时效率低下。因此,专为游戏和多媒体项目设计的版本控制系统应运而生。Perforce Helix Core 是业界公认的标杆,它能高效处理海量二进制文件,提供精细的权限控制和文件锁定机制,非常适合中大型团队。对于预算有限或偏好云端解决方案的团队,Plastic SCM(现已被Unity收购并深度集成)和 Perforce Helix Core 的云端版本也是优秀的选择,它们简化了部署和维护的复杂度。

       脉络篇:项目进度与任务管理框架

       有了存放资产的仓库,接下来需要管理“做什么”和“谁来做”。任务管理系统是项目进度的脉络图。常见的方法论如敏捷开发中的 Scrum 或看板(Kanban),都需要相应的工具来承载。Jira 是功能最为强大的专业选择之一,它可以高度自定义工作流,适配复杂的项目管理需求,从史诗级功能到具体的子任务都能清晰追踪,并与众多开发工具集成。

       对于追求简洁、直观的团队,Trello 或 Asana 提供了更轻量级的看板体验,通过卡片和列表的拖拽便能直观管理任务状态,非常适合小型或创意导向的团队进行快速规划和协作。近年来,Notion 也异军突起,它融合了文档、数据库、看板和维基于一体的灵活性,允许团队构建完全自定义的项目管理空间,从设计文档到任务清单再到知识库,都可以在一个平台上完成,极大地减少了上下文切换。

       管道篇:数字资产的高效流转与协作

       游戏资产从创作者手中到最终在游戏中呈现,需要经过一系列处理、导入和整合流程,这个流程就是资产管道。一个高效的资产管道能极大提升美术和设计人员的工作效率。许多游戏引擎,如 Unity 和 Unreal Engine(虚幻引擎),都提供了强大的编辑器内资产管理和导入功能。但专业工作室往往会在此基础上,构建或采用更专业的工具。

       例如,ShotGrid(原 Shotgun Software,现为 Autodesk 旗下产品)是影视和游戏行业领先的制作跟踪与审阅平台。它不仅管理任务,更专注于资产版本、镜头序列的审阅批注、发布管理,能让美术、动画、特效和灯光等不同部门的成员围绕同一资产进行可视化协作。对于专注于三维内容创作的工作室,Perforce Helix Core 结合其数字资产管理(DAM)工具,也能构建强大的资产追踪和审批工作流。

       胶水篇:团队沟通与知识沉淀平台

       工具再先进,也离不开人的沟通。即时通讯工具是团队的“数字办公室”。Slack 和 Microsoft Teams 是两大主流选择。它们通过频道划分话题,集成大量第三方工具(如将代码提交通知、任务更新、错误报告等自动推送到相关频道),使得信息流动更加有序和情境化,减少了邮箱的拥堵和信息的碎片化。

       沟通产生的决策、技术方案和经验教训需要沉淀下来,形成团队的知识库。Confluence 常与 Jira 搭配,作为专业的维基(Wiki)系统,用于撰写设计文档、技术规范、会议纪要和教程。而像 Notion 或国内的语雀这类一体化工具,同样可以出色地承担知识库的角色,其易用性和美观度往往更受年轻团队青睐。

       护栏篇:质量保障与自动化构建部署

       随着项目规模扩大,手动测试和构建变得不可持续。持续集成与持续部署系统为代码质量设置了自动化护栏。当开发者向版本库提交代码后,系统会自动触发一系列操作:编译项目、运行单元测试和集成测试、进行静态代码分析、打包生成可执行文件等。Jenkins 是一款开源、可高度定制的自动化服务器,功能强大但需要一定的维护成本。

       云原生的解决方案如 GitHub Actions、GitLab CI/CD 和 CircleCI 等,则提供了更易用、与托管平台深度集成的体验。它们允许开发者通过配置文件定义工作流,轻松实现自动化测试和部署。对于游戏而言,自动化构建不仅生成玩家版本,还可以为团队生成包含调试工具的每日构建版本,供其他成员测试和体验最新内容。

       核心篇:游戏引擎与编辑器的选择

       上述所有系统都在支撑一个核心——游戏引擎。引擎本身就是一个最复杂的“系统”,它决定了工作流的基础。Unity 和 Unreal Engine 是两大主流,它们都提供了完整的编辑器、渲染管线、物理系统、音频系统和脚本环境。Unity 以相对易上手和活跃的资源商店著称,适合移动端、独立游戏和中小型项目。Unreal Engine 则在图形保真度、大型世界管理和高端功能上见长,尤其受3A大制作和需要顶尖视觉效果团队的青睐。

       引擎的选择会深刻影响其他配套系统的选型。例如,使用 Unity 的工作室可能会更倾向于使用与 Unity 深度集成的 Plastic SCM 进行版本控制,并利用 Unity Cloud 的相关服务。而使用 Unreal Engine 的团队,则可能更依赖 Perforce,并充分利用引擎内置的强大的蓝图系统和资产管理工具。

       整合篇:打破数据孤岛,实现工具链联动

       最理想的状态不是使用一堆相互独立的优秀工具,而是让它们彼此“对话”。这就是集成的重要性。例如,当 Jira 中的一个任务状态变为“完成”时,能否自动触发 Git 分支的合并请求?当艺术家在 ShotGrid 中发布一个新版本的模型后,能否自动通知相关程序员和测试人员?这需要通过应用程序编程接口(API)、Webhook(网络钩子)或专门的集成平台(如 Zapier, Make)来实现。

       深度整合能减少手动操作,降低出错率,并让所有团队成员在各自熟悉的工具中获取到全局上下文信息。许多工具都提供了丰富的集成市场,在选择系统时,考察其生态和开放性是关键一步。

       实践篇:不同规模工作室的系统配置示例

       理解了各个模块,我们来看具体配置。对于一个3-5人的独立游戏工作室,追求的是低成本和高灵活性。其系统组合可能是:代码使用 GitHub 免费版托管;美术资源使用 Plastic SCM 免费个人版或 Git Large File Storage(Git大文件存储);项目管理用 Trello 或 Notion 的免费层;沟通用 Discord(其频道和语音功能非常适合小团队)或 Slack 免费版;知识库直接用 Notion 或 GitHub Wiki;自动化构建则利用简单的 GitHub Actions 脚本。

       对于一个50-100人的中型工作室,开发正规化成为重点。系统可能升级为:代码和资产统一使用 Perforce Helix Core(自建服务器或云端版);项目管理使用 Jira Software(Jira软件)并配置详细的工作流;资产审阅和制作跟踪引入 ShotGrid 基础模块;沟通使用 Slack 或 Microsoft Teams 的全功能版;知识库使用 Confluence;持续集成/持续部署搭建基于 Jenkins 或 GitLab CI/CD 的完整流水线,并与测试管理系统关联。

       成本篇:预算与投入的权衡

       系统选择必须考虑成本。成本分为显性的许可订阅/购买费用,和隐性的部署、培训、维护及迁移成本。开源软件(如 Git, Jenkins)看似免费,但需要专业的技术人员进行部署和维护,人力成本不菲。云服务(如 GitHub Enterprise, Perforce Helix Core Cloud)按用户或存储量订阅,降低了运维门槛,但长期订阅费用可观。

       工作室需要评估自身的技术能力、项目周期和长期规划。对于初创团队,从主流、易获取且社区支持丰富的免费或低成本工具开始,是最稳妥的选择。当团队扩大、流程复杂到现有工具成为瓶颈时,再投资于更专业的企业级解决方案。

       文化篇:工具适配团队,而非相反

       技术工具最终是为人服务的。在引入新系统时,必须考虑团队的文化和工作习惯。一个崇尚扁平化、快速迭代的团队,可能无法忍受 Jira 中过于繁琐的工作流。而一个需要严格合规和审计的大型项目,则无法接受在聊天记录里分散决策信息。成功的工具落地,往往伴随着适当的流程培训和文化引导,让工具成为提升效率的帮手,而不是束缚创造力的枷锁。

       演进篇:系统的迭代与未来趋势

       工作室的系统不是一成不变的。随着技术进步,新的工具和理念不断涌现。例如,基于云的游戏开发环境正在兴起,开发者可以直接在浏览器中编写代码和使用编辑器。人工智能辅助工具也开始渗透到资产生成、代码编写和测试用例创建中。此外,元宇宙和大型多人在线游戏(MMO)的兴起,对后端服务、网络同步和运营工具体系提出了更高要求,这催生了对专有后端即服务(BaaS)和游戏服务器托管解决方案的需求。

       因此,保持对行业工具生态的关注,定期审视和优化自身的工具链,是每个有追求的工作室的必修课。在思考“游戏工作室用什么系统”这一问题时,答案始终在动态发展,核心在于把握住提升协作效率、保障产品质量、释放团队创造力这一不变的原则,灵活选择和组合最适合当前阶段的工具,构建属于自己的高效数字生产线。
推荐文章
相关文章
推荐URL
玩家询问“什么游戏不流量”,其核心需求是寻找那些不依赖持续高网络带宽、对网络环境要求低、甚至能离线游玩的游戏类型与具体作品,本文将从单机游戏、特定联机模式、游戏设计本质及选择策略等多个维度,提供详尽的解决方案与实例,帮助玩家在任何网络条件下都能享受游戏乐趣。
2026-02-17 01:06:25
378人看过
对于寻找配置要求不高却极具可玩性游戏的玩家,答案在于精准筛选游戏类型、关注独立精品与经典作品,并善用优化设置与社区资源,就能在有限硬件条件下畅享丰富游戏乐趣,这正是探索“啥游戏配置低还好玩”的核心路径。
2026-02-17 01:06:12
327人看过
寻找游戏资讯软件,关键在于明确自身获取信息的核心习惯与具体需求,无论是追求快讯速递、深度评测、社区互动还是个性化推荐,市面上都有相应的优质应用可以满足。本文将系统梳理各类工具的特点,帮助您从海量选择中,高效找到最适合自己的那一款,解决“有啥游戏资讯的软件”的困惑。
2026-02-17 01:05:05
285人看过
《堕落玩偶》是一款由Project Helius团队开发的成人向三维互动视觉小说游戏,融合了角色养成、剧情探索与高自由度互动元素,主要面向追求沉浸式体验与精美角色模型的玩家群体;若想了解这款游戏的具体内容、玩法及获取方式,需从其游戏类型、平台适配、内容特点及社区生态等方面进行全面解析。
2026-02-17 01:04:55
275人看过
热门推荐
热门专题: